8/17/2017,近日,华为在深圳承办首届亚洲Apache HBase™技术大会(HBaseCon Asia)。本次大会吸引300多名业界知名IT公司的HBase开发者参加,Apache HBase项目管理委员会(PMC)主席Michael Stack、多名PMC/Committer重量级成员,以及来自中国、美国、印度等国家的20余名HBase资深工程师发表了19场精彩演讲,分享与HBase 2.0、内核关键特性、HBase应用实践与行业创新、HBase云服务化、容器等相关的经验。
本次大会着重分享了HBase 2.0相关的规划及关键特性,HBase 2.0计划于2017年底正式发布,目前关闭问题数超过4400个,关键特性和改进点包括:新版本的Region分配管理器,更多利用堆外内存来减少数据读写过程中的数据复制次数以及优化垃圾回收问题,利用在内存中预先进行HFile Compaction的机制来减少写IO放大,利用RegionServer Group来更好的支持多租户场景以及新的异步客户端。和1.x版本相比,即将面世的2.0版本在时延稳定性、吞吐量、并发度、平均故障修复时间MTTR等方面,都会有明显提升。
华为承办首届亚洲Apache HBase™技术大会
在本次大会中,主办方华为有4名演讲者分享了与HBase相关行业的应用创新以及多租户、容灾备份方面的最新观点。在HBase行业应用结合创新方面,涉及以下两方面的内容分享:针对使用HBase作为结构化数据存储所提供的轻量级Client SDK CTBase, 以降低HBase的使用门槛;基于HBase实现的分布式位图索引方案Tagram,主要用于存储用户画像标签数据,提供ms级别的任意标签组合条件的Ad-hoc查询能力。
华为公司自HBase项目初始就对其持续关注,并在2010年开始进行规模投入,先后经历了从0.20到1.3的多个主要版本,和HBase社区共同亲历了HBase不断发展和壮大的历程。一直以来,华为公司都积极参与到HBase开源社区的贡献中,先后为该社区培养了2名PMC成员以及4名HBase Committer成员。在HBase与行业应用结合方面,华为也做了大量创新工作,以降低HBase使用者的门槛。目前,华为公司拥有自己的HBase企业发行版本,是华为企业版大数据平台FusionInsight HD中的一个关键组件,已经在海内外拥有了大量的企业用户,涉及到金融、运营商、公共安全、交通、电力、能源、制造等多个行业,共部署了数万个节点。
今年下半年,华为将在华为公有云上推出CloudTable服务,提供即开即用,按使用付费的HBase云化服务。该服务将作为华为公有云大数据解决方案的一个重要组成部分,提供企业级的数据安全防护能力、多租户弹性计算等能力,进一步降低用户使用HBase的门槛和成本。